Output d37f17ad7123003159cb74cbef2d37e0123d5268e2f3a7d3cc87a2fdaf0a755d:0

value
765339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df894667bfa331ab51a494c854453ca77ae4301a OP_EQUAL
address
3N4y4Mh9qBSCj9th74f6k2dz5haVKAsPgB
transaction
d37f17ad7123003159cb74cbef2d37e0123d5268e2f3a7d3cc87a2fdaf0a755d
confirmations
263958
spent
true